So does the shit work on the rubber bumper trim, rook gaitors and rubber bits around the doors?
for 22.50 my shit better be looking as new :lol:

p4cks
21-05-2012, 20:19
It doesn't work on the rubber, unfortunately. Just plastic.

I was able to do the side trim, door handles, rear wiper, front and back bumper strip things, aerial base, bonnet scoop and the door mirrors.

Still had some left too, so in theory it can do 2 x Clios as I used it on my Z4 when I first got the stuff. So all you need is to find someone to go halfs on it with you :)
